Genetic variation in the microsomal triglyceride transfer protein (-493G/T) is associated with hepatic steatosis in patients infected with hepatitis C virus.

BACKGROUND: In chronic hepatitis C, the fibrosis progression rates are extremely variable and can be influenced by factors associated with the host, virus and environment. Among the associated metabolic factors, hepatic steatosis is characterized by an accumulation of triglycerides in hepatocytes. In the host, genetic determinants of hepatic steatosis are observed, such as single-nucleotide polymorphisms (SNPs)...
